‘NOWHERE’ the new release from Lowlita Records comes from The YellowHeads with an Original Mix accompanied by a remix from Gonçalo.
The EP is full of energy and dynamism and will be released on March 10th on all platforms.
‘NOWHERE’ is the eleventh release from Lowlita Records, a label created by Gonçalo, Anna Tur and Hosse that combines the groove of House with the strength of Techno.
The EP consists of an original track plus a remix by Gonçalo. The original is ‘Nowhere’, a strong, dynamic and powerful track. When you listen to it, you will embark on a euphoric journey full of experiences…
The YellowHeads was formed by a few musicians who quickly discovered a key common denominator that unites them: a strong passion for music. What came next was a fusion of their different but parallel styles, as their musical roots come from the same place, and they formed the band.
The strength of this union lies in their sound, which ranges from very atmospheric electronic music to techno. Very atmospheric tronica to a techno sound with retro touches.
Gonçalo’s remix will leave no one indifferent, an authentic dancefloor track. The track exudes joy, energy and the desire to close your eyes, raise your arms and dance!
‘Nowhere’ comes on the heels of Pablo Say’s previously successful release LWL010. It will be available from March 10th on all platforms.
